Police looking for 3 men in connection with Near North Side knife attack

Chicago police are looking to identify three people suspected in a downtown knife attack two weeks ago.

The men battered a 27-year-old man with a knife Sept. 15 in the 400 block of North Michigan Avenue about 12:30 a.m.

Police described the suspects as three Hispanic males between the ages of 15 and 25. They are about 5 feet 7 to 5 feet 11 and weigh between 140 and 200 pounds.

Anyone with information about the assailants can leave an anonymous tip at cpdtip.com.
